Windows MySQL查看端口占用
作为一名经验丰富的开发者,我很乐意教会刚入行的小白如何在Windows系统下查看MySQL端口的占用情况。以下是整个流程的步骤:
步骤 | 操作 |
---|---|
步骤一 | 打开命令提示符 |
步骤二 | 运行netstat 命令 |
步骤三 | 查找正在使用的端口 |
步骤四 | 根据PID查找进程 |
步骤五 | 终止占用端口的进程 |
接下来,我将详细介绍每个步骤需要做什么,并提供相应的代码以及注释说明。
步骤一:打开命令提示符
首先,我们需要打开命令提示符窗口。可以通过按下Win + R
键组合,然后在运行窗口中输入cmd
并按下回车键来打开命令提示符。
步骤二:运行netstat
命令
在命令提示符窗口中,输入以下命令来运行netstat
命令:
netstat -ano
这个命令将显示当前网络连接和端口占用情况。其中,-a
选项表示显示所有连接和监听端口,-n
选项表示以数字形式显示端口号,-o
选项表示显示占用该端口的进程的PID(进程ID)。
步骤三:查找正在使用的端口
在netstat
命令的输出中,找到MySQL所使用的端口号。通常情况下,MySQL默认使用3306端口。如果你的MySQL使用了不同的端口,请记下该端口号。
步骤四:根据PID查找进程
根据步骤三中获取到的PID,我们可以使用以下命令来查找占用该端口的进程:
tasklist | findstr <PID>
将上述命令中的<PID>
替换为步骤三中获取到的PID。该命令将显示与给定PID相关联的进程的详细信息。
步骤五:终止占用端口的进程
如果步骤四中找到的进程不是你想要的,或者你确定该进程是导致端口占用的原因,你可以使用以下命令来终止该进程:
taskkill /F /PID <PID>
将上述命令中的<PID>
替换为步骤三中获取到的PID。该命令将强制终止与给定PID相关联的进程。
以上就是在Windows系统下查看MySQL端口占用的完整流程。通过执行以上步骤,你将能够找到占用MySQL端口的进程,并终止它。记住,只有在确定操作安全的情况下才应该终止进程。
希望这篇文章对你有所帮助!